Transaction e833da3a8124938b14bfc2ecb6816b1d384a1244d7005267f24bc2ceb302d58e
1 Input
1 Output
-
e833da3a8124938b14bfc2ecb6816b1d384a1244d7005267f24bc2ceb302d58e:0
- value
- 27293
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85e956e95d3b1b02e782184c2887f8cfdce40b53 OP_EQUAL
- address
- 3Du5Kmbmf7DNaMdsisbopP4Wxu7uDQeDrr